Course programme

This comprehensive leather bag making course offers you a unique opportunity to learn and develop all aspects of bag pattern cutting and making under the guidance of our specialist Bag Making Tutors, Georgie Tym and Selina Cheong.

Based at our Golden Lane site, you’ll have access to the full range of industrial machines used in the making as well as the different types of sewing machines used for stitching leather. You’ll learn how to click (cut your leather by hand) and how to prepare and fit the many components involved such as the hardware and linings.

You will also have visits to leather merchants and make a variety of bags during the course which includes a cross body and structured bag as well as designing and making your own bag.

The course includes:

  • Pattern cutting techniques
  • Industry terminology
  • Using industrial sewing machines
  • Access to specialist leather machines and treatments which may be achieved.
  • Leather techniques and understanding different types of leathers and appropriateness of selection as well as Sourcing
  • Guided visit to leather and fitting merchants in London

You’ll start the course with an introduction to bag pattern cutting and a thorough overview of the industry. You will then, through a series of practical demonstrations and hands-on workshops, making several styles of leather bags. You will build up a comprehensive set of reference notes and supporting patterns for all your bags, cover information on suppliers and tools, as well as learning how to create and complete a sample specification ticket used in production.


Design:

  • Creating mood/colour/materials boards
  • How to draw different styles of bags
  • Final design boards
  • Stylized drawing
  • Technical drawing with specification sheet
  • Collection board

Level:

Beginners. You should have an interest in the subject area and a desire to learn but no previous experience is required. This course covers all content included in ‘Introduction to Handbag Design’ alongside more advanced techniques.
